iPad (& More) Resource Center Website
To prepare my colleagues for iPad integration, I created this Weebly site dedicated to iPad usage and Web 2.0 tools. We have a BYOD (Bring Your Own Device) policy at our school so I found it pertinent to include Web 2.0 tools with iPad information. I am currently adding to it as I find new apps or as my colleagues suggest new apps or provide new resources, so this will always be a work in progress. Instructional Videos for fellow Teachers
When working in an international school, there is often a high turnover rate. Therefore, I took it upon myself to create some instructional videos about Moodle, our school's CMS (course management system), Edline, our online grading program, and I helped our Libraries Coordinator create videos for the library databases. I strive to be a resource for others, and creating these videos has helped new teachers who are often bombarded with information at the beginning of the year feel like they are able to find the answers they need when they need them.
